The park is nice and new which means that the trampolines have a lot of bounce and everything feels very clean. There are really cool areas for older kids/adults like a ninja area with obstacle course like swings and ropes but younger kids can mess around. There are also some cool slides but those are for people who are 48inches and taller which made my little ones upset but they still had a good time. There are cool interactive trampolines with tv screens tracking you so that you can play games while jumping which my kids enjoyed. There are also free lockers that allow you to input a code to lock your items/valuables while you play. That is definitely a great thing so you don’t have to place your items in a cubby out in the open. Bathrooms are very clean and large. There are private rooms for parties as well as a snack bar with limited items. The kids play structure is DANGEROUS in my opinion because everything is super hard and not padded! If a kid falls while trying to climb, they would not only tumble down a couple stories but they are doing to seriously hurt themselves. They need to do something about that. The only way to get up and down to the slide at the top is by climbing through these narrow features which don’t have the best grip to grab and hold and as mentioned are hard as hell! However the downfall while we were there was the fact that the Air Conditioning was on FULL BLAST AND IT WAS ABSOLUTELY FREEZING INSIDE! It was warmer outside (68 degrees) than it was inside. Literally an ice box and that made our experience very negative because it was hard not to focus on being cold when trying to play. Couldn’t get warm at all!

Took our small youth group here on a Tuesday night. Everyone had a blast! There was something for everyone - basketball, extreme dodge ball, Ninja course, huge slides, interactive computer games, jousting beams, trapeze bar, high & low platform and trampoline jumps into AirBags, as well as the regular trampoline areas. They've got a special activity tower for kids under 6, an arcade, and a concessions area. Plenty of seating and private party rooms, as well! Best parts: they keep the place really cool so the kids don't get overheated while jumping, and the GM here is the best! If your group is looking for something new and exciting, give Rebekah a call!
